Illinois Artificial Intelligence Video Interview Act
Illinois · 820 ILCS 42/1 et seq.
Employers using AI to analyze video interviews of Illinois job applicants must tell applicants beforehand, explain how the AI works, get consent, limit video sharing, and delete videos on request within 30 days. Employers relying solely on AI screening must report applicant demographic data to the state.
Technical detail
820 ILCS 42 imposes notice, explanation, consent, sharing-limitation, and deletion duties for AI-analyzed video interviews; 2021 amendment requires race/ethnicity reporting when AI analysis is the sole basis for in-person interview selection.
Who is protected: Job applicants for Illinois-based positions
Who must comply: Employers using AI analysis of applicant-submitted video interviews
